Brora Rangers thrash Vikings in NoS Cup quarter-final

A SOUPED-up second-half display propelled Brora Rangers to a 7-1 win over Thurso in last night’s quarter-final of the North of Scotland Cup at Harmsworth Park, Wick.

It looked ominous for the Vikings when they went two down in the opening eight minutes to the slick Sutherland side.

But a penalty from James Murray reduced the deficit to 2-1 at the interval.

Brora sub Liam Baxter bagged a hat-trick as his side struck five without reply in the second half.

Brora make a return to the Harmsworth to play Wick Academy in the semi-final.
